Complexity of Sleep Disturbances with Alicja Finc
In this interview, Alicja Finc, a psychologist and sleep coach, talks about the root causes of sleep disturbances and practical strategies to manage them. Alicja shares her journey from struggling with her own sleep disorders to becoming a sleep coach, discusses the importance of sleep hygiene and wellness, and provides tentative solutions to cope with sleep disruptions.
We delve into the intricacies of sleep architecture, addressing the importance of both quantity and quality of sleep, and shed light on the potential downsides of relying on sleeping pills.
